HDPE Ground Protection Mats are practical surface protection solutions designed to reduce damage, rutting, and soil disturbance in demanding environments. Made from high-density polyethylene, these mats create a strong temporary or semi-permanent working surface over grass, soil, gravel, mud, and other vulnerable ground conditions. Their primary purpose is to distribute heavy loads across a broader area, helping prevent concentrated pressure from vehicles, machinery, equipment, and repeated foot traffic. This makes them valuable for construction projects, landscaping activities, outdoor events, utility work, temporary access routes, and industrial operations. Unlike loose materials that can shift or become deeply embedded, properly designed HDPE mats provide a stable platform that can be installed, relocated, and reused according to project requirements. Their durability and adaptability make them an efficient choice where ground preservation and reliable access are equally important.
One of the most important advantages of HDPE Ground Protection Mats is their ability to distribute weight effectively. When heavy equipment travels directly over natural soil, the pressure from tyres or tracks can create deep ruts and compact the ground. During wet conditions, this problem can become considerably worse because saturated soil has reduced load-bearing capacity. A ground protection mat places a strong surface between the equipment and the ground, spreading the applied load over a larger footprint. This helps reduce surface deformation and allows machinery to move more safely across challenging areas. The mats can also provide improved traction, depending on their surface pattern and design. By creating a more consistent route, they help support movement while reducing unnecessary disturbance to the surrounding landscape.
Material quality plays an important role in the performance of these mats. High-density polyethylene offers a useful combination of strength, flexibility, impact resistance, and moisture resistance. The material does not readily absorb water, making it suitable for outdoor applications where rain, mud, and changing weather conditions are expected. HDPE can also withstand repeated handling and transportation when the mats are designed with appropriate thickness and structural features. Their resistance to many common environmental influences contributes to a longer service life compared with temporary protection methods that deteriorate quickly. Depending on the application, manufacturers can develop mats with different surface textures, dimensions, thicknesses, and load-bearing characteristics. Selecting the correct specification is therefore essential for achieving reliable performance under the expected working conditions.
